发送HTTPS的POST请求 接下来,我们将使用requests库发送HTTPS的POST请求。我们需要导入requests库,并使用requests.post()方法发送POST请求。 下面是一个示例代码,用于发送HTTPS的POST请求,并设置Body参数: importrequests url=" payload={'param1':'value1','param2':'value2'}response=requests.post(url,json=payload...
6 模拟浏览器打开某个登录URL,并通过POST成功登录: (1 这个问题的情况比较特殊,所以我打算写一个稍微全面点的,以尽可能涵盖常见情况,包括但不限于:cookies ,密码加密发送,https,简单验证码,ip限制,充分假装浏览器等等。 (2 POST请求发送的最小形式: Python代码 1. >>> import urllib 2. >>> import urllib2...
r = requests.post("http://httpbin.org/post", data=string) print(r.text) 五、传入非嵌套元组或列表 string = ['key1','value1'] r = requests.post("http://httpbin.org/post", data=string) print(r.text) 六、以post(url,json=data)请求 dic = {'key1': 'value1', 'key2': 'value2...
urllib.request模块提供了最基本的构造HTTP请求方法,利用它可以模拟浏览器的一个请求发起过程,同事它还带有处理授权验证(authentication)、重定向(redirection)、浏览器Cookies以及其他内容 import urllib.request response = urllib.request.urlopen("https://www.python.org") print(response.read().decode("utf...